Robin Gemperle wins the 2023 Atlas Mountain Race

It only took him 3 days, 20 hours and 15 minutes to crush 1,334 hard kilometers across the Atlas Mountains.

A massive performance on a longer and harder course than the previous year in very difficult conditions

The Atlas Mountain Race is a fixed route, unsupported, single-stage cycling race that starts in Marrakesh, crosses the Moroccan Atlas before taking riders through the Anti-Atlas and on to Agadir. The clock does not stop and there are no prizes. It follows gravel, single and double track and old colonial pistes that have long been forgotten and fallen into disrepair. There is very little tarmac. There is some walking, and at times there is great distances between resupply points.

Robin rolled into Essaouira aboard his SCOTT Spark RC WC dusty, tired but no doubt victorious.

So, what does it take to win an ultra?!

For Robin it was (some) sleep, no crashes, only one puncture, one tagine, and one omelette. Seems easy enough.
